Exporting Goods From India To UK: A Detailed Guide.
Tumblr media
Considering India is evolving to be the world’s fastest-growing economy, the United Kingdom stands out as a regular and dedicated importer of Indian goods.
 With India being a leading producer and provider of essential commodities—petroleum products, jewelry, electronics, machinery, apparel, and pharmaceutical products—it’s no surprise that exports to the UK have been skyrocketing. As of Q4 2023, UK imports from India increased by 11.2%, amounting to £2.3 billion compared to the four quarters of 2022. Here’s a comprehensive guide on how to export goods from India to the UK.
1.1. Understand the Market and Regulations
Research Market Demand: Identify the demand for your product in the UK. Analyze market trends, consumer preferences, and competition. Resources like trade reports, market research agencies, and UK trade statistics can be invaluable.
Know the Regulations: Familiarize yourself with the UK's import regulations, including product standards, safety requirements, and labeling standards. Visit the UK Government's official website for up-to-date regulations and guidelines.
1.2. Obtain Necessary Licenses and Registrations
Import Export Code (IEC): Register for an Import Export Code (IEC) with the Directorate General of Foreign Trade (DGFT) in India. This is mandatory for all exporters and importers in India.
Goods and Services Tax (GST): Ensure your business is registered under GST and obtain the necessary GST Identification Number (GSTIN).
UK Certifications: Depending on the product, you may need specific certifications to comply with UK standards. For example, electrical goods might require a CE marking.
1.3. Packaging and Labeling
Packaging Requirements: Ensure your packaging meets UK standards, which may include specific materials, sizes, and types of packaging.
Labeling: Label your products correctly, in cluding details like the country of origin, ingredients (if applicable), and any necessary safety warnings.
1.4. Choose the Right Shipping Method
Air Freight vs. Sea Freight: Decide between air freight and sea freight based on your product's urgency, volume, and weight. Air freight is faster but more expensive, whereas sea freight is cost-effective for larger shipments.
Incoterms: Understand and agree upon Incoterms (International Commercial Terms) with your UK buyer to clarify responsibilities regarding shipping, insurance, and tariffs.
1.5. Documentation
Proper documentation is crucial for a smooth export process. Here are the essential documents required:
LUT (Letter of Undertaking): A Letter of Undertaking is required for exporting goods without payment of integrated taxes.
Export License: Ensure you have an export license for the specific goods you are exporting.
Certificate of Origin: This certificate verifies the origin of the goods, which may be required for customs clearance.
Airway Bill: An airway bill is necessary for air freight, acting as a receipt for the cargo and a contract for carriage.
Commercial Export Invoice: A detailed invoice that includes the product description, quantity, price, and terms of sale.
Shipper’s Letter Of Instruction: Provides detailed instructions to the shipping company for handling and delivering the shipment.
Weight Certificate: Confirms the weight of the shipment, which is crucial for calculating freight charges.
Certificates of Inspection (if applicable): Certifications from inspection agencies may be required for certain goods.
Customs Entry: A document declaring the shipment's details to customs authorities.
VAT & Duty: Ensure you understand the Value Added Tax (VAT) and duty requirements for your goods.
1.6. Customs Clearance
Customs Declaration: Complete a customs declaration form for the UK customs authorities, providing all necessary details about your shipment.
Duty and Taxes: The UK Government’s trade tariff tool can help you determine these costs.
1.7. Finding a Reliable Freight Forwarder
Research and Choose: Select a reputable freight forwarder who can handle your logistics from India to the UK. A good freight forwarder will help with documentation, customs clearance, and transportation.
Services Offered: Ensure the freight forwarder offers services such as warehousing, insurance, and door-to-door delivery if required.
1.8. Establishing a Payment Method
Payment Terms: Negotiate payment terms with your buyer. Common methods include letters of credit, advance payment, and open account.
Currency Exchange: Be aware of currency exchange rates and choose a payment method that minimizes risk.
1.9. Building Relationships with UK Buyers
Networking: Attend trade fairs, exhibitions, and business networking events to connect with potential buyers in the UK.
Digital Presence: Enhance your digital presence through a professional website and active social media profiles. Consider listing your products on global B2B platforms.
1.10. Continuous Compliance and Improvement
Stay Updated: Regularly check for updates in trade regulations and market trends. Compliance with regulations ensures a smooth export process.
Feedback and Improvement: Seek feedback from your UK buyers and continually improve your products and services to meet their expectations.
2. Prohibited, Restricted Items for Import Into the UK
Certain items are prohibited or restricted for import into the UK. Prohibited items include illicit drugs, offensive weapons, and counterfeit goods. Restricted items may include firearms, certain food products, and plants. Always check the latest UK import regulations to ensure compliance.
3. Shipping And Delivery Route
Choosing the Optimal Route: Select the most efficient shipping route considering factors like transit time, cost, and reliability. The common shipping routes from India to the UK include:
Sea Routes: From major Indian ports like Mumbai, Chennai, and Kolkata to UK ports like Felixstowe, Southampton, and London Gateway.
Air Routes: Major airports in India such as Delhi, Mumbai, and Bangalore have direct flights to London, Manchester, and Birmingham.
4. Export Trends to the UK from India: 2023 and 2024 Insights
Exports from India to the UK have seen a significant rise. In 2023, the export value increased by 11.2%, with a noticeable rise in sectors like pharmaceuticals, electronics, and textiles. This trend is expected to continue into 2024, driven by strong bilateral trade relations and growing demand for Indian goods in the UK market.
4.1 Key Exports from India to the UK
Pharmaceutical Products
Jewelry and Precious Stones
Textiles and Apparel
Machinery and Equipment
Automobile Parts
Petroleum Products
Electronics
Organic Chemicals
Spices and Food Products
Handicrafts and Carpets
Business-Friendly Demography: The UK’s diverse and business-friendly environment makes it an attractive market for Indian exporters.
Legal Regulations: The UK’s transparent legal system and well-defined trade regulations facilitate smoother transactions.
Payments: Secure and efficient payment systems make financial transactions between India and the UK straightforward.
Shipping: Improved shipping routes and logistics infrastructure enhance the efficiency of trade between the two nations.
5. How Does the UK Charge Import Duty on India Goods?
The UK charges import duty based on the type of goods, their value, and the country of origin. Import duty rates can be found using the UK’s trade tariff tool. Goods classified under the General System of Preferences (GSP) may benefit from reduced duty rates.
6. Summary: India And UK Export Outlook In 2024
The export outlook between India and the UK in 2024 is promising. With increasing demand for Indian products, robust trade relations, and favorable economic conditions, businesses can expect growth opportunities. By following the guidelines outlined in this article, Indian exporters can navigate the complexities of international trade and capitalize on the booming UK market.
